When you are budgeting for drywall, the final number depends on a few specific factors. The size of the room is the biggest driver, but the complexity of the installation matters just as much. For example, high ceilings, intricate corners, or tight spaces require more labor time. If you need special moisture-resistant boards for a bathroom or fire-rated panels for a garage, material costs will shift accordingly. Drywall tape is a thin strip of paper or fiberglass mesh used to bridge the gaps between panels. Without tape, the joints would crack as the house naturally settles or shifts. You need this anytime you hang new drywall sheets. By applying tape over the seams and covering it with compound, you create a structural bond that prevents unsightly lines from appearing in your finished paint job, keeping your walls looking solid and professional.

Standard drywall offers some sound dampening but isn't completely soundproof. For enhanced quiet in your Garland home, especially in denser neighborhoods, pros can install specialized sound-dampening drywall or add insulation. A free quote can explore your options for a quieter space.
